Unpacking the Savory Taste Crossword Clue
So, what exactly is savory taste? At its heart, savory describes foods that are rich, full-bodied, and often have an umami quality. It’s the opposite of sweet, sour, or bitter, leaning towards a satisfying, sometimes meaty, depth. Think of broths, roasted vegetables, aged cheeses, or mushrooms those are classic examples of foods delivering that wonderful savory sensation we all enjoy so much.
When you see a “savory taste crossword clue,” the puzzle setter is often looking for words that evoke this particular richness. Common answers might include “UMAMI,” which is often considered the fifth basic taste and is inherently savory. Other possibilities could be “SALTY,” “PIQUANT,” “ZINGY,” or even “MEATY,” depending on the number of letters and the specific context of the clue. It’s all about the flavor profile!

A great tip for tackling any taste-related clue is to consider its antonyms. If a clue asks for something “not sweet,” “savory” is often a strong candidate. Similarly, if it’s “not bland,” savory options like “SPICY” or “HERBY” might fit. Crosswords love these opposites, so always keep them in mind as a helpful strategy when youre stuck.
